Tools to control your play
We provide a range of activity-control tools so you can set limits that suit your budget and lifestyle. These are available in your account settings and can be adjusted at any time within the stated delay periods.
Deposit limits
You can set daily, weekly and monthly deposit limits to control how much you add to your account. Limits can be reduced instantly. Increasing limits may include a cooling-off period to discourage impulsive behaviour.
Loss limits
Loss limits let you cap total losses over a defined period. These are applied across casino and betting activity where relevant and help keep net losses within a set threshold.
Time limits and reality checks
Use session timers and reality checks to receive reminders about time spent on the site. You can set automatic session time-outs or regular pop-up messages to prompt breaks from play.
Self-exclusion and account breaks
If you need a longer break, self-exclusion is available for periods from weeks to years. Once self-excluded, access to your account is blocked and marketing communications are paused. Our support team can explain the process and confirm any cooling-off periods.
Recognising signs of problematic behaviour
Be alert to changes such as chasing losses, spending more time or money than planned, borrowing to gamble, or neglecting work, family or bills. If you notice these signs in yourself or someone you care for, consider using limits, taking a time-out or self-excluding.
Practical tips to stay in control
Set a clear budget before you start and stick to it. Schedule play for specific times and avoid using gambling as a way to cope with stress. Use deposit and session limits from day one, and review your activity regularly in the account history.
Professional help and support organisations
If you need extra support, speak to our customer care team via live chat or the Help Centre. You can also contact specialist UK services such as GamCare and GambleAware for confidential advice and treatment options. If immediate help is required, please reach out to local health services or emergency contacts.
